UK EV Charging Station Economics: Job Market Outlook
| Career Role | Description |
|---|---|
| EV Charging Infrastructure Engineer (Primary: Engineer, Secondary: Infrastructure) | Designs, installs, and maintains EV charging networks. High demand due to rapid EV adoption. |
| EV Charging Network Analyst (Primary: Analyst, Secondary: Network) | Monitors network performance, optimizes charging strategies, and ensures efficient energy distribution. Crucial for network scalability. |
| EV Charging Station Technician (Primary: Technician, Secondary: Station) | Performs maintenance, repairs, and troubleshooting on charging stations. Hands-on role with strong job security. |
| Smart Grid Integration Specialist (Primary: Specialist, Secondary: Smart Grid) | Integrates charging infrastructure with smart grids for efficient energy management. Growing field with high earning potential. |
| EV Charging Project Manager (Primary: Project Manager, Secondary: Charging) | Manages the entire lifecycle of EV charging projects, from planning to commissioning. Leadership role requiring strong organizational skills. |
